The application period for the PAWS Program is entering its final week, with submissions closing on Monday 31 March 2025.
In Summary
Through the PAWS Program, vulnerable and disadvantaged community members will have the opportunity to get their cat de-sexed, microchipped, nail trimmed, and registered for a reduced fee of just $20.
Greater Shepparton City Council is pleased to assist 40 residents who meet the below eligibility criteria.
Community members can apply online before Monday 31 March 2025. Successful applicants will be contacted and required to pay the $20 fee before booking their cat’s de-sexing procedure. Procedures will be carried out between April and May 2025.
The PAWS Program has been operating since mid-2024 and delivered in partnership with the local Department of Families, Fairness and Housing (DFFH).
Mayor, Councillor Shane Sali, encouraged residents to apply and to share this opportunity with those who may benefit.
“The PAWS Program is a fantastic initiative that helps prevent unwanted litters while supporting vulnerable community members to provide the best care for their pets,” he said.
“We encourage eligible residents to apply and share this information with those who could benefit from this wonderful program. Applications close soon, and there are only 40 places available.”
